## Support

Running into trouble with the Nudgewell reminder job for Halverton Clinic? First, check the job dashboard — most "missing reminder" reports are just the batch running late. If a patient cohort was genuinely skipped, grab the run ID and the affected date range before escalating. Known quirks are listed in KNOWN_ISSUES. For anything weirder, the maintainers are friendly; drop them a note.

alerts address for yafop-yaweg: gorys_lamys_druir@brasklabs.test

Hey — handing off the Givvernote donation-receipt mailer to you. Plugin authors keep asking why receipts render blank when their templates omit the donor block; there's a fix half-done on my branch. The mailer's queue worker is stable, but the template sandbox restarts nightly at 02:00. All the signing material sits in the Larchfold vault, and you'll need to unseal it once after restart. The passphrase you need is right below.

unlock words, fawig-bagef: olidor-holir-istox-holath-tamys-quenion-giliel

Meeting notes — courier change after missed pick-up

Present: dispatch lead, driver coordinator.

Thursday's collection from the Selmora depot was missed; Garrick Haulage gave no notice. Decision: drop Garrick from the route effective immediately. New carrier is Pellway Express, starting Monday. Coordinator to rebook all standing Selmora slots under Pellway and confirm driver vetting is current before first run. One sensitive point remains: the courier hand-over instruction, which is recorded directly below these notes.

drop instructions, hahip-badug: the quenox ralath courier leaves the kaseth fraiel rusiel tameth belys istdor ralion giliel ledger at gate 7830 under passcode 165413

The Gatewick Turnstile Counter API reports per-gate entry tallies for Halverton Stadium deployments. Poll GET /v2/gates/{id}/counts at most once per second. Responses include cumulative and rolling five-minute totals. Timestamps are UTC. Counts reset only on manual zeroing by operations. All requests require HTTPS. Authenticate by sending the bearer credential shown below in the Authorization header.

login token, yajeg-fawif: eyJhbGciOiJIUzI1NiIsInR5cCI6IkpXVCJ9.eyJzdWIiOiIEdPQYnZXaZIn0.HSRTnYZBx0Qc